The Netherlands is one of the better places in Europe to be a gay or bisexual man navigating sexual health. The GGD Soa Poli is excellent, chemsex support infrastructure is among the best in Europe, and the Dutch approach to sexual health is pragmatic rather than judgmental. The main frustration is the PrEP waiting list — but there are workarounds.
Three Golden Rules for the Netherlands
1. Use the GGD — It's Free and Doesn't Touch Your Eigen Risico
The GGD Soa Poli is your primary sexual health clinic. Testing is free, anonymous, and doesn't affect your insurance deductible. If the GGD is full or turns you away, use your huisarts — but always try the GGD first. Book online at your city's GGD website.
2. PrEP: Don't Wait for the GGD Pilot — Go Via Huisarts
The GGD PrEP pilot is frequently full. The practical solution is your huisarts: a prescription for generic PrEP costs approximately €25–35/month. Don't go unprotected while waiting for a GGD PrEP slot to open. If you want monitoring testing to be free, get your pills from the huisarts and your monitoring tests from the GGD.
3. PEP During GGD Hours — Hospital SEH Outside Hours
During GGD opening hours: call the GGD PEP line immediately. Outside hours (evenings, nights, weekends): go directly to a major hospital SEH (emergency department). In Amsterdam: OLVG West or AMC. Do not go to the Huisartsenpost — they can't dispense HIV medication.
Getting Tested
GGD Soa Poli — free, anonymous, triage-based. Gay and bisexual men are a priority group. Book online at your city's GGD website.
Three sites: Ask explicitly for keelkweek (throat), anale kweek (rectal), and urethrakweek (urethral) swabs alongside blood tests. Dutch GPs may skip swabs — insist.
Testing frequency: Every 3 months.

PrEP
GGD pilot is often closed to new patients. Solution: huisarts prescription (~€25–35/month generic). Combine with GGD for free monitoring tests. On-demand PrEP (2-1-1 dosing) significantly reduces monthly cost.

PEP
During GGD hours: call the GGD PEP line. Outside hours: hospital SEH. Amsterdam: OLVG West or AMC. Rotterdam: Erasmus MC. Say: "Ik heb risico gelopen op HIV — ik heb PEP nodig." Within 72 hours.

Vaccines
Mpox: free via GGD. Hepatitis B: free for gay and bisexual men at the GGD — ask at your Soa Poli visit. Hepatitis A: private, €45–65/dose. HPV: free catch-up campaign ended; now private (€170–185/dose × 3).
Mental Health
COC Nederland (coc.nl) for LGBTQ+ community and referrals. Schorer/GGD Amsterdam (schorer.nl) for specialist LGBT psychological support. 113 Zelfmoordpreventie: 113 or 0800 0113.

Chemsex
The Netherlands has Europe's best chemsex harm reduction infrastructure. GGD Amsterdam chemsex programme, Mainline Foundation (mainline.nl), Jellinek addiction treatment (jellinek.nl). GHB emergencies: 112 immediately.
DoxyPEP
Available via GGD Soa Poli or huisarts — raise it directly, the evidence is well-known here. Very cheap.
Outside Amsterdam
Every major Dutch city has a GGD Soa Poli. Rotterdam (GGD Rotterdam-Rijnmond, Erasmus MC for PEP), The Hague (GGD Haaglanden, HMC Westeinde), Utrecht (GGD regio Utrecht, UMC Utrecht).
